UB NSTP conducts drug symposium

In a bid to strengthen the anti-drug abuse campaign in the campus, the University of Bohol successfully conducted another tranche of drug symposium to its students under the National Service Training Program (NSTP) - Civic Welfare Training Service (CWTS), last August 10, 2019, at the UB Gymnasium.

Cesar J. Merencillo, NSTP Officer-in-Charge gave the opening remarks followed by a talk that was centered on the theme, YOUTH: Change Begins from Within.

Agent Manny Cyril F. Sagal of the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A) gave a brief background of PDEA and discussed the salient features of R.A. 9165 including the ill effects of drugs to the individual person and society. Agent Sagal likewise shared some pointers to the participants on how to resist the pressure to use drugs.

After the open forum, impressions, and reflections of activity, Francis Paul Butal, a NTSP-CWTS Instructor, gave the closing remarks.

The student activity is geared to provide students with knowledge on the danger of drug abuse, enhance competencies to resist the temptation of drugs, and awareness on the effects of illegal drugs on an individual's health and future.
